1. The Hermitage Hotel (Downtown Nashville) vs. The Beverly Hills Hotel (Beverly Hills)
Vibe: Iconic, historic, and high-society.
Why They’re a Match: Both of these legendary hotels have defined luxury in their respective cities for decades. The Hermitage Hotel, Tennessee’s only Forbes Five-Star property, is steeped in political history, Southern elegance, and old-world charm. Similarly, the Beverly Hills Hotel, known as the “Pink Palace,” is a favorite among Hollywood elites and royalty.

What You’ll Love:
The Hermitage Hotel: Grand lobby, Southern fine dining at Drusie & Darr, and timeless Southern hospitality.
The Beverly Hills Hotel: Iconic Polo Lounge, pink-and-green decor, bungalows that have hosted Marilyn Monroe to modern-day A-listers.
Verdict: Both hotels offer a glamorous look into their cities' golden eras with every modern luxury included.

3. Graduate Nashville vs. The Hollywood Roosevelt
Vibe: Playful, funky, and full of character.
Why They’re a Match: If you love a hotel with quirky, pop-culture-infused design, look no further. Graduate Nashville offers kitschy Southern style with Dolly Parton flair, while The Hollywood Roosevelt oozes vintage Hollywood glam, complete with poolside cabanas and a rich film history.

What You’ll Love:
Graduate Nashville: Rooftop bar White Limozeen (a pink palace in the sky), karaoke nights, and youthful energy.
The Hollywood Roosevelt: Home of the first Oscars, iconic David Hockney pool mural, and a cool retro ambiance.
Verdict: Ideal for Instagram-savvy travelers and pop-culture buffs who crave fun, fabulous, and a little over-the-top.

7. Noelle, Nashville vs. Hotel Figueroa (Downtown LA)
Vibe: Boutique charm with vintage roots.
Why They’re a Match: Both hotels have transformed historic buildings into modern, boutique accommodations with vintage flair. Noelle is all about storytelling, local artisans, and design. Hotel Figueroa, originally built by women for women, celebrates its Spanish Colonial roots with a modern twist.

What You’ll Love:
Noelle: Art deco details, curated pop-up shops, and Speakeasy-style bar.
Hotel Figueroa: Feminist history, pool deck with murals, and eclectic interiors.
Verdict: Travelers who love historic preservation with a modern soul will feel right at home in either.
